Types of Cholesterol in Cheese

Cheese, a beloved dairy product, is often a topic of discussion when it comes to its impact on cholesterol levels. Understanding the types of cholesterol present in cheese is essential for making informed dietary choices. Cholesterol in foods is primarily categorized into two types: dietary cholesterol and the cholesterol that affects our blood, which is further divided into 'good' and 'bad' cholesterol.

Dietary Cholesterol in Cheese: Cheese does contain dietary cholesterol, but its impact on blood cholesterol levels is not as straightforward as one might think. Dietary cholesterol, found in animal-based foods like cheese, was once believed to significantly influence blood cholesterol. However, recent studies suggest that the relationship is more complex. The cholesterol content in cheese varies depending on the type; for instance, hard cheeses like cheddar tend to have higher cholesterol levels compared to soft cheeses such as mozzarella. Despite this, the effect of dietary cholesterol on an individual's blood cholesterol is generally less pronounced than the impact of saturated and trans fats.

Saturated Fats and 'Bad' Cholesterol: The primary concern regarding cheese and cholesterol lies in its saturated fat content. Saturated fats are known to raise low-density lipoprotein (LDL) cholesterol, often referred to as the 'bad' cholesterol. LDL cholesterol can build up in the arteries, leading to an increased risk of heart disease. Cheese, especially full-fat varieties, can be high in saturated fats, which may contribute to elevated LDL levels. It is important to note that not all cheeses are equal in this regard; some cheeses have lower fat content and can be part of a balanced diet without significantly impacting cholesterol levels.

The Role of 'Good' Cholesterol: High-density lipoprotein (HDL) cholesterol is considered the 'good' cholesterol as it helps remove excess cholesterol from the bloodstream and transports it to the liver for excretion. While cheese does not directly provide HDL cholesterol, certain components in dairy products might positively influence HDL levels. Some studies suggest that specific dairy fats and proteins could potentially improve HDL functionality, although more research is needed to establish a direct link between cheese consumption and increased HDL cholesterol.

In summary, cheese contains dietary cholesterol, but its impact on blood cholesterol is influenced more by its saturated fat content. The type of cheese and its fat composition play a crucial role in determining its effect on 'bad' cholesterol levels. While cheese may not directly contribute to 'good' cholesterol, its overall impact on an individual's cholesterol profile should consider both LDL and HDL cholesterol levels, as well as other dietary and lifestyle factors. Moderation and choosing lower-fat cheese options can be a practical approach for cheese lovers aiming to maintain healthy cholesterol levels.

Impact of Cheese on LDL Levels

Cheese, a beloved dairy product, is often a topic of discussion when it comes to its impact on cholesterol levels, particularly LDL (low-density lipoprotein), commonly known as "bad" cholesterol. The relationship between cheese consumption and LDL levels is complex and depends on various factors, including the type of cheese, portion size, and individual dietary habits. While cheese does contain saturated fat, which is known to raise LDL cholesterol, its overall effect on blood cholesterol levels is not as straightforward as one might assume.

Research indicates that the impact of cheese on LDL levels can vary significantly among individuals. Some studies suggest that moderate cheese consumption may not significantly increase LDL cholesterol in many people. This is partly because the fat content in cheese is not entirely composed of saturated fats; it also contains other fatty acids and nutrients that may mitigate the negative effects on cholesterol. For instance, certain types of cheese, especially those that are fermented or aged, contain compounds that could potentially have a neutral or even slightly beneficial impact on LDL levels. However, it's crucial to note that these effects are not universal and can be influenced by an individual's overall diet and genetic predisposition.

Impact on LDL Levels:

The saturated fat content in cheese is the primary concern when discussing its impact on LDL cholesterol. Saturated fats are known to raise LDL levels, which, in excess, can increase the risk of cardiovascular diseases. However, the extent of this effect varies. Some studies propose that the saturated fat in dairy products, including cheese, may have a less detrimental impact on LDL cholesterol compared to saturated fats from meat sources. This is attributed to the unique matrix of dairy foods, which includes calcium, protein, and other nutrients that might influence cholesterol metabolism differently.

Despite this, it is essential to emphasize portion control. Cheese is calorie-dense, and excessive consumption can lead to weight gain, which is a risk factor for high cholesterol. Overeating cheese, especially varieties high in saturated fat, can contribute to elevated LDL levels over time. Therefore, moderation is key. The American Heart Association recommends limiting daily saturated fat intake to 5-6% of total calories, which translates to about 13 grams for a 2000-calorie diet. Choosing lower-fat cheese options and being mindful of portion sizes can help individuals enjoy cheese while managing their LDL cholesterol levels.

In summary, the impact of cheese on LDL levels is nuanced. While it contains saturated fat, which can raise LDL cholesterol, the overall effect depends on various dietary and individual factors. Moderate consumption of cheese, as part of a balanced diet, may not significantly worsen LDL levels for many people. However, excessive intake, especially of high-fat varieties, can contribute to elevated LDL cholesterol. As with many dietary choices, moderation and awareness of one's overall dietary pattern are crucial in managing cholesterol levels effectively.

Full-Fat vs. Low-Fat Cheese Effects

When considering the effects of full-fat versus low-fat cheese on cholesterol levels, it’s essential to understand that cheese, like other dairy products, contains both saturated fats and cholesterol. Saturated fats are known to raise low-density lipoprotein (LDL, or "bad" cholesterol) levels, which can increase the risk of heart disease. Full-fat cheese typically has higher levels of saturated fats compared to its low-fat counterpart, making it more likely to impact cholesterol negatively. However, the relationship between dietary cholesterol (found in cheese) and blood cholesterol is complex and varies among individuals. Some studies suggest that dietary cholesterol has a smaller effect on blood cholesterol levels than previously thought, especially when compared to the impact of saturated fats.

Full-fat cheese, while higher in saturated fats, also contains beneficial nutrients like calcium, vitamin K2, and conjugated linoleic acid (CLA), which may have positive effects on heart health. For instance, CLA has been studied for its potential to reduce inflammation and improve cholesterol profiles. However, the overall impact of full-fat cheese on cholesterol depends on the quantity consumed and the individual’s overall diet. Consuming full-fat cheese in moderation as part of a balanced diet may not significantly worsen cholesterol levels, but excessive intake can lead to elevated LDL cholesterol.

Low-fat cheese, on the other hand, is designed to reduce saturated fat content, making it a potentially better option for those aiming to manage cholesterol levels. By lowering saturated fat intake, low-fat cheese can help reduce LDL cholesterol, especially in individuals who are sensitive to dietary fats. However, it’s important to note that low-fat cheese often contains added ingredients like salt or preservatives to compensate for flavor lost during fat reduction. These additives may have other health implications, such as increased sodium intake, which can affect blood pressure.

The choice between full-fat and low-fat cheese should be based on individual health goals, dietary preferences, and overall eating patterns. For those with high cholesterol or a family history of heart disease, low-fat cheese may be a safer option to minimize saturated fat intake. However, for individuals without cholesterol concerns, full-fat cheese can be enjoyed in moderation, providing essential nutrients without significantly impacting cholesterol levels. It’s also worth considering that the quality of cheese matters; opting for natural, minimally processed cheeses can offer more health benefits regardless of fat content.

In conclusion, both full-fat and low-fat cheeses have distinct effects on cholesterol levels. Full-fat cheese, while nutrient-dense, contains higher saturated fats that can raise LDL cholesterol if consumed excessively. Low-fat cheese reduces saturated fat intake but may come with added ingredients that pose other health risks. The key is moderation and awareness of one’s overall diet. Consulting a healthcare provider or dietitian can help determine the best choice based on individual health needs and cholesterol management goals.
